Looking for a quality gift that has been created by someone living in Bendigo’s community?

Uniquely Bendigo is passionate about supporting local people, providing a shop front for more than 75 local artisans, craftspeople, authors, producers and jewellery makers. Specialising in quality gifts and hampers, you can select from a ready-made pack or design your own and select your favourites from the broad range.

Buy in-store with delivery by post or pick up from their convenient store at the Bendigo Visitor Centre.

With so many options, sometimes it can be difficult to decide what to chose – gift vouchers are available for your convenience. Your lucky recipient can choose their own favourite and with no expiry on their vouchers, there’s no rush!

If you can’t find what you are looking for, talk to the friendly team who will be happy to assist.
